COLDPLAY have dubbed a teenage Donegal singer's version of one of their songs as "better than their own".

Eve Belle Murtagh (18), from Gortahork, near Falcarragh, performed Coldplay's Violet Hill on BBC Northern Ireland's Irish language magazine programme I Lar an Aonaigh.

Since then her version of the hit has gone viral and caught the attention of Coldplay frontman Chris Martin.

In a series of tweets from the band's official account, Eve Bell's vocals were praised - with the musicians declaring: "Loving this cover of Violet Hill - great job"

Another tweet read: "We think this might be better than the original.

Eve Belle told the Irish News that she was "delighted" that her vocals had caught the attention of Coldplay.

She added: "The fact that the band heard my cover, let alone liked it so much, is incredible.

"I still can't quite believe it, I've loved the band for years."

She added: "Violet Hill is such a beautiful song as it is, so that made me want to cover it.

"There's so much emotion there that really resonated with me. I suppose that's what I focused on when I sang it."

She also wrote on her Facebook page: "Can't believe Coldplay heard my cover of Violet Hill from I Lár An Aonaigh, let alone tweeted about it twice?
